Answer:
The area of the circle is 113.0 ft²
Step-by-step explanation:
To solve this problem we need to use the area formula of a circle:
a = area
r = radius = 6ft
π = 3.14
a = π * r²
we replace with the known values
a = π * (6ft)²
a = π * 36ft²
a = 113.04ft²
The area of the circle is 113.04ft²
round to the nearest tenth
a = 113.04ft² = 113.0 ft²

A = P*(1+r)^t
A = 5500*(1+0.03)^t
A = 5500(1.03)^t
If we knew the value of t, ie if we knew how long he keeps the money in the account, then we can find out how much money will be in there after t years.
For example, if t = 5 years go by, then
A = 5500*(1.03)^t
A = 5500*(1.03)^5
A = 6,376.00740865
A = 6,376.01
is the amount of money in the account at the end of 5 years.
